Re: FHS ambiguity: /usr/lib or /usr/share?



On Thu, 2002-11-14 at 10:21, Dmitry Borodaenko wrote:
> I can't come to agreement with Alicq upstream about where is a proper
> place to put Alicq optional modules (written in Tcl). FHS 2.1 contains
> self-contradictory recommendations on that issue: on one hand, .tcl
> files are arch-independent and thus belong to /usr/share, OTOH
> /usr/share is supposed to contain _data_ files, while libraries and
> modules should go to /usr/lib.

Java programs/libraries (arch independent bytecode) all go in
/usr/share/java, as per policy. I guess your situation isn't all that
different, so they should go in /usr/share, IMHO.
